Iowa Code § 538A.11

Statute of limitations

1. An action shall not be brought under section 538A.9 after ten years after the date of the execution of the contract for services to which the action relates.

2. An action shall not be brought under section 538A.12 after four years after the date of the execution of the contract for services to which the action relates.
